Fuel consumption - merc. 502?
 
Does anyone know the fuel consumption on a merc 502 at cruise speed contra full speed...? The boat is a 25 feet scarab and everything runs great except for the fuel gauge... 2 times I've ended up getting towed to the marina by nice people... both times I was sure the fuel would be enough for the trip...

ursus 08-08-2002 09:04 AM

for 502 efi

3500 rpm about 15-17 gph,
about 32-34 gph wide open

depends how its propped if heavy say wot=4600 you will be on hi side of that range if light wot=5000 on low side

Temp, humidity etc also makes a difference but thats a good ballpark
